Good looking pizza Moose, serious question, what make a pie "tavern style"?

Tom, "tavern" style pizzas are economical, quick and easy to prepare pies to feed bar patrons, in a nutshell.

They are very thin crusted, and light on the sauce, cheese and toppings, so they are a considerably lighter style of pizza, vs the hearty pies I typically cook. They are often cut into squares, vs wedges.
